The dream of a self-sufficient semiconductor industry in India is one step closer to reality, thanks to a pioneering effort by Bengaluru-based AGNIT Semiconductors. The company has recently established a state-of-the-art semiconductor testing laboratory at the Indian Institute of Science (IISc), a move that is likely to give a significant boost to the country’s domestic semiconductor production. The Rs 3 crore facility is equipped with cutting-edge equipment and cutting-edge expertise, making it a game-changer in the Indian semiconductor landscape.

AGNIT Semiconductors’ testing laboratory is a testament to this shift, providing a much-needed platform for startups and established companies alike to test and validate their semiconductor products.
The laboratory is equipped with a range of sophisticated equipment, including advanced electron microscopes, scanning electron microscopes, and X-ray diffraction machines. These tools will enable engineers and researchers to conduct a range of critical tests, including device characterization, material analysis, and reliability testing. The lab will also house a team of experts, including engineers and scientists, who will provide technical support and guidance to customers.
